  • A wedding day is an emotional rollercoaster, so rather than add to the stress, I take on a low key approach knowing full well that the idea of having someone point a camera at you can feel intimidating.

    During my career, I’ve established a certain way of working that allows me to capture the images I do.

    That method is the same each time; put people at ease, and capture intimate and personal moments and relaxed portraits throughout the day, without making a big production of it.

    Creating this kind of work is based on connection, so each wedding booking starts off with a relaxed portrait session well before the wedding day.

    I also photograph every wedding by myself as well - no fuss, no distractions. Just me and a couple of small cameras. I “embed” myself as a guest, allowing me to capture authentic moments without intrusion or interruption.

    Coverage of the wedding story begins at the rehearsal, and continues on to photography of your wedding from start to finish.
